Travel Itinerary:

  • Buenos Aires: Your adventure begins in the vibrant Argentine capital, where you can immerse yourself in the local culture, taste delicious dishes and discover the charm of tango.

  • Ushuaia - Tierra del Fuego National Park: Continuing towards the "End of the World", you will explore Ushuaia and Tierra del Fuego National Park, a remote territory full of pristine natural beauty.

  • El Calafate - Los Glaciares National Park: Admire the majestic Perito Moreno Glacier and Lago Argentino. Here, the wild nature will leave you breathless.

  • Puerto Madryn - Punta Tombo and Peninsula Valdés: Get up close to the local marine fauna on an excursion that will bring you in contact with penguins, whales and sea lions.

  • Iguazu Falls: End your trip with a visit to the majestic Iguazu Falls, one of the seven natural wonders of the world. You can see them from both the Argentine and Brazilian sides.
